Abstract
A detachable optical fiber assembly for transmitting a laser beam from a laser source to a surgical laser instrument such as a slit lamp or operating microscope. The assembly comprises an optical fiber enclosed within a protective casing with connectors attached to the ends thereof. The connector which attaches the fiber to the laser source includes means for adjusting the alignment of the fiber within the connector as well as the depth to which it penetrates the socket in the laser source to insure that the tip of the fiber is positioned at the focal point of the laser beam.
